Minimum Weight and Dimension Formulas for Some Geometric Codes

The geometric codes are the duals of the codes defined by the designs associated with finite geometries. The latter are generalized Reed-Muller codes, but the geometric codes are, in general, not. We obtain values for the minimum weight of these codes in the binary case, using geometric constructions in the associated geometries, and the BCH bound from coding theory. Using Hamada’s formula, we also show that the dimension of the dual of the code of a projective geometry design is a polynomial function in the dimension of the geometry. In this paper, binary extremal self-dual codes of length 48 and extremal unimodular lattices in dimension 48 are studied through their shadows and neighbors. We relate an extremal singly even self-dual [48, 24, 10] code whose shadow has minimum weight 4 to an extremal doubly even selfdual [48, 24, 12] code. In this paper we investigate the number of minimum weight codewords of some dual AlgebraicGeometric codes associated with the Giulietti-Korchmáros maximal curve, by computing the maximal number of intersections between the Giulietti-Korchmáros curve and lines, plane conics and plane cubics.
